Pricing details

Free - free SQL analytics for a single user: €0

Starter - advanced analytics for a single user: €99/month

Pro - for teams sharing analytics internally: €249/month

Business - for large teams sharing dashboards externally: €599/month

Was good to quickly get dashboards up and running. After long term use I feel the code within dashboards has become unmanageable, hence the comment about external source control.

Pros

Quick to create dashboards based on SQL queries. Easy to embed dashboards in external applications.

Cons

No integration with git. Hard to know what database tables are being used where. Would like the ability to store SQL for widgets externally in source control. It's basically just for simple dashboards. There are greater tools for self service analytics. No SAML integration. Don't like the "pay additional price for extra security", i.e. IP restriction. I think security should come as standard in IT tools.

As a small, early stage startup, we were looking for a basic embedded analytics provider that would allow a "data-technical" but non-engineering user to create and rapidly iterate on the analytics we're providing to our customers. Cluvio hit the sweet spot in almost every dimension. The tiered pricing allows users to be cheap when things like fonts and white-labeling aren't a big concern. Really just missing easy choropleth capabilities (we have to use datawrapper for that).

Pros

It just works. Reliable data visualization embedding. Easy to use and set up. Price is in the right range for a startup. Enough data viz options for most use cases. Great customer service, very responsive.

Cons

Documentation is a little lacking. Its missing an easy to use map/choropleth data viz. Wish it had more "click-through" capabilities.
